Yathartha is a profound Sanskrit name that carries centuries of philosophical weight. Unlike many modern names, it originates directly from classical Indian epistemology, representing the concept of truth that corresponds to reality. This name appeals to parents seeking meaningful, intellectually rich names with deep cultural roots. Whether for boys or girls, Yathartha offers a connection to India’s rich philosophical traditions.

Meaning of Yathartha

Yathartha derives from two Sanskrit components: ‘yathā’ (यथा) meaning ‘as, in accordance with’ and ‘artha’ (अर्थ) meaning ‘meaning, purpose, reality’. Together, they form a compound that literally translates to ‘as per reality’ or ‘in accordance with truth’. In classical Indian philosophy, particularly in Nyaya and Vedanta schools, yathartha denotes epistemological correctness—knowledge that accurately corresponds to its object. The term appears in philosophical discussions distinguishing between valid knowledge (pramā) and error, making it a sophisticated choice with intellectual heritage. Unlike simpler words for truth like ‘satya’, yathartha specifically emphasizes correspondence to factual reality.

Origin & Cultural Significance

Yathartha originates from classical Sanskrit, the liturgical language of Hinduism, Buddhism, and Jainism. As a philosophical term, it appears in texts dating back to the early centuries CE, particularly in epistemological works. While not traditionally common as a personal name historically, it has gained modern usage among educated Indian families, especially those with philosophical or academic leanings. The name reflects India’s rich tradition of epistemological inquiry, where distinguishing truth from illusion has been central to spiritual and philosophical practice for millennia. Its usage as a given name represents a modern revival of classical concepts.
